- Strong Quantitative Skills: Develop a solid foundation in mathematics, statistics, and economics, as these are essential for understanding finance concepts.
- Relevant Coursework: Take courses in finance, accounting, and investment management to build your knowledge base.
- Excellent Communication Skills: Hone your written and verbal communication skills, as you will need to present your ideas effectively in both academic and professional settings.
- Internships: Gain practical experience through internships in the finance industry. This will give you valuable insights into the day-to-day realities of working in finance.
- Networking: Attend industry events and connect with finance professionals to build your network. This can lead to valuable career opportunities.
- Certifications: Consider pursuing professional certifications such as the Chartered Financial Analyst (CFA) designation or the Financial Risk Manager (FRM) certification. These can enhance your credentials and demonstrate your commitment to the finance profession.
- Strong Work Ethic: Be prepared to work hard and dedicate yourself to your studies and career goals. The finance industry is competitive, and success requires dedication and perseverance.
- Analytical Skills: Develop your analytical skills and ability to think critically. Finance professionals need to be able to analyze complex data and make sound decisions.
- Ethical Conduct: Maintain high ethical standards and integrity in all your dealings. The finance industry requires trust and transparency.

Curriculum and Faculty
The curriculum is designed to cover a broad range of finance topics, from corporate finance and investment management to financial modeling and risk management. Students delve into advanced concepts and techniques, preparing them for careers in investment banking, asset management, consulting, and more. The faculty comprises leading academics and industry experts, bringing a blend of theoretical insights and real-world experience to the classroom. Many professors have worked in top financial institutions, providing students with valuable perspectives on the challenges and opportunities in the finance industry.
Career Opportunities
One of the key strengths of Peking University's Master in Finance program is its strong career placement record. Graduates go on to work in prestigious firms, including investment banks, hedge funds, consulting firms, and multinational corporations. The program's career services team provides extensive support to students, offering resume workshops, mock interviews, and networking events. The program also benefits from Peking University's extensive alumni network, which spans the globe and provides valuable connections and opportunities for graduates.
